A food service cover letter is a document that accompanies a resume, stating your wish to apply for a position. The cover letter contains the applicant’s intent to apply for a particular position and the skills and qualifications you possess for that position. The cover letter is brief and concise and should be contained in a single page only. The cover letter can be used by experienced positions or entry level positions (no experience). A cover letter is best made with a template.
An applicant’s common mistake when making a cover letter is that the resume’s information is collated in the letter. This should not be because it would make your application redundant. Instead, state how you are perfect for the position and why they should hire you. A lot of people do not see the importance of writing a cover letter. Some would think that it is useless since the resume contains all the pertinent information already. But the purpose of the cover letter is to correlate the demands of the position and your skills, which the resume cannot do seamlessly.
